INDIANAPOLIS — Robin Matthews was enjoying the Indianapolis 500 like 300,000 others on Sunday when suddenly things changed drastically. On lap 184, Felix Rosenqvist lost control of his car between turns one and two. As he spun, Kyle Kirkwood made contact with Rosenqvist, which caused his tire to fly off the car and outside of […]

 (Victim, Max Levine) The Indy 500 weekend was marred by tragedy and a 19-year-old man has been arrested for murder. A racing fan and father, Max Levine, 25,  was shot and killed after an argument and fist fight escalated in the Coke Lot near the Indianapolis Motor Speedway where hundreds of fans camp yearly for the race.
